Here's an idea for a feature which I've found that I'd like to have.
I'd like to be able to see a page as it appeared on a given date/time, and
ideally all page links would then also go to pages at that date/time.
For instance, I'd like the URI
http://www.pmwiki.org/Group/Page?time=20:03
to show me the page as it appeared at 20:03 today, and I'd like
http://www.pmwiki.org/Group/Page?time=20:03&date=2004-12-01
to show me the page as it appeared at 2004-12-01 20:03. Ideally these
parameters would be sticky, so links to other pages would automatically
get 'time=..&date=...' appended to their URIs.
Editing a page will not be possible here of course (unless we add a
'revert' button instead of 'edit'). And we'd also need a button to go to
the latest version of the page.
Does this sound like something useful? Would it be supported by the
current (pmwiki2) implementation of how pages/diffs are stored?
